还剩26页未读,继续阅读
本资源只提供10页预览,全部文档请下载后查看!喜欢就下载吧,查找使用更方便
文本内容:
《商人过河问题》众所周知,商人过河问题是一道经典的逻辑思维测试题它要求商人在有限的时间内以最小的成本过河同时确保全家人和财物的安全这个简单却富有挑战性,,的问题考验参与者的推理能力和决策技巧让我们一起探讨这个有趣的问题了,,解其内在的数学和逻辑原理什么是商人过河问题?问题定义限制条件问题目标商人过河问题是一个古老的逻辑问题,涉及•河两岸各有若干名商人找到一种方案,使所有商人都能安全地过河,几名商人如何安全地过河并带回船只其中并将船只完整地带回起点船只只能容纳两人•存在一些限制条件需要找到最优解,船只必须来回运送商人•某些商人之间存在安全隐患•商人过河问题的前提条件限定人数限定工具商人过河问题假设有限定数量的商人只能借助一只小船进行过河,商人参与过河任务通常从人到并且每次最多只能容纳人22人不等5时间限制安全要求商人必须在最短时间内完成过河在过河过程中必须确保所有商人,任务以减少耽搁时间和成本的安全不能发生任何事故,,商人过河问题的目标明确目标确定在有限时间内将所有商人安全运送到对岸的目标提高效率寻找最优路径和方案以最少时间和资源完成任务,满足约束遵守问题中的各种前提条件和限制确保方案可行,商人过河问题的挑战有限资源时间紧迫12商人过河只能携带有限数量的商人必须尽快安全将所有人送物品如何在有限资源下做出最到对岸否则将面临严重的时间,,优决策是关键挑战和成本损失风险规避信息不对称34确保所有人安全到达对岸是首商人无法掌握所有相关信息需,要任务商人必须谨慎评估每一要在有限信息的基础上做出决,步的风险策如何解决商人过河问题分析问题特点1深入理解商人过河问题的前提条件和目标找到解决问题的关键,所在手动计算方法2依照问题条件逐步规划商人过河的具体路径和时间手动推算,,最优方案算法自动化3根据问题特点设计算法利用计算机自动计算并给出最优解,方法手动计算1划分角色制定方案分析可行性测试验证首先需要将参与过河的人员划根据强弱角色的比例制定一仔细评估每种方案的时间成本通过模拟演练或实际操作验,,分为两类可以独自过河的强系列过河安排确保每次过河和可操作性选择最优的解决证方案的可行性和有效性必:,,,者和需要借助他人帮助的弱都能保证所有人安全到达对岸方案要时进行调整优化者划分角色渡船老人1负责操作渡船商人A2首先渡河商人B3等待渡船返回在解决商人过河问题时首先需要划分好各个参与角色的责任渡船老人负责操作渡船将商人一个一个运送到对岸商人首先渡河而商,,A,人则需要在岸边等待渡船返回B方法步骤制定方案12-分析角色1首先确定各个商人的特点和能力规划路径2根据商人特点,制定最优的过河路径评估风险3考虑可能出现的问题并做好应对准备制定方案的核心是将商人的特点与过河路径相结合,设计出可行且高效的过河计划需要周详地考虑每一步的细节权衡各种风险确保整,,个过程顺利完成方法步骤分析可行性13-确定限制条件根据问题的具体情况认真分析影响方案实施的各种因素如时间,,、资源、安全等限制条件评估各步骤耗时仔细估算每个步骤所需的时间确保整体方案在限定时间内可以,完成测试可行性在安全的环境中模拟方案执行过程发现问题并进行优化调整,方法使用算法2算法原理算法步骤算法优缺点利用数学算法计算最优解,以提高效率和准根据问题特点设计算法流程,通过系统化步评估算法的优势和局限性,以选择最合适的确性骤得出结果解决方案方法算法原理2基于状态转移的优化降低复杂度12该算法采用动态规划的策略,相比于穷举法,这种算法能够通过分析每一步的最优状态来大幅降低时间复杂度和空间复找到整体的最佳方案杂度适用于多种场景3这个算法的基本思路可以推广到许多类似的资源调度和配送问题方法算法步骤2确定角色1首先确定每个人的角色和特点计算限制2根据角色确定每个人在对岸的时间制定策略3设计最优的过河顺序和时间安排验证可行性4检查方案是否满足所有条件要求通过使用算法的方法,我们可以更加系统地分析和解决商人过河问题这种方法更加科学和可靠,可以帮助我们快速找到最优解方法算法优缺点2算法优势算法缺陷应用范围算法方法可以快速且自动地解决商人过河问算法实现相对复杂,需要编程技能同时算算法方法适用于需要快速处理大量数据和复题,无需手工计算复杂的逻辑这种方法更法可能无法应对所有可能的情况,需要针对杂问题的场景,如物流配送、人员调度等加精确和可靠具体问题进行调整案例分析个商人13问题描述问题解析个商人需要跨河而过但只有一艘小船可供运送每个人过河的该问题涉及如何优化安排商人过河的顺序和时间使总过河时间最3,,时间不同需要在最短时间内完成整个过程短需要考虑每个人的过河时间和船只的运载能力,案例分析问题解析1名商人过河时间限制3问题描述了名商人需要在有限时每名商人过河所需的时间不同这3,间内将货物一起运送到对岸的情就限制了他们一次过河的可能性况安全因素必须确保所有商人都平安到达对岸不能让弱者单独过河,案例分析最优解1关键步骤时间安排总用时经过仔细分析和计算,我们得出了最优首先分钟由最快的商人独自过河,然按照这一方案,个商人总共只需要分1A33解关键是合理分配角色和时间,实现后再带回商人过河最后分钟由钟就能全部成功过河是最优解中最快A B2B最快的过河时间和一起过河的方案C案例分析个商人25问题场景描述问题分析最优解在这一案例中,有个商人需要从河对岸要在最短时间内完成所有人的渡河需要仔通过算法分析可以得出最优方案首先派遣5,,:返回自己的店铺他们只有一只可供临时渡细分析每种方案的耗时并选择最优的方案速度最快的两人渡河然后其中一人返回接,,河的小船,且小船只能容纳人如何在关键在于确定谁应该先渡河以及两人返送下一批人如此循环直至所有人都渡河完2,,最短时间内完成所有人的渡河过程回时携带的人数毕这种方案可以在最短时间内完成所有人的渡河案例分析问题解析2情景介绍挑战所在在这个案例中有个商人需要过河他们手头只有一只小船最多如何在有限的资源和时间内安排个商人有序、高效地过河并确,5,,5,只能容纳两个人保所有人最终都安全抵达对岸案例分析最优解2时间最少最小转交12该方案确保个商人花费的总该方案仅需要次转交最大限53,时间最少只需要分钟即可全度地减少了过河次数和效率损,8部安全过河失合理分配可执行性强34该方案公平地分配了每个商人整个过程步骤清晰操作简单,,的过河任务确保了资源的合理商人们可以轻松地执行该方案,利用商人过河问题的应用场景物流配送优化车辆路径和调度最大化效率并减少成本,人员调度科学分配有限的人力资源提高工作效率和人员利用率,资源分配合理分配各种稀缺资源确保资源的最优利用,应用场景物流配送1高效的路径优化智能库存管理灵活的人员调度通过分析实时交通数据和客户需求可以制利用数据分析技术可以准确预测商品需求根据订单变化和实时交通状况可以动态调,,,,定出最优的送货路线提高物流配送的时效合理安排仓储减少库存积压和缺货风险整派送人员和车辆提高配送效率和客户满,,,性和成本效率意度人员调度紧急救援施工管理物流配送当出现紧急情况时快速部署和调度人员在大型建筑项目中合理安排工人和机械将合适的人员调配到物流枢纽和配送终,,至关重要以提高响应效率和降低损失设备可以提高工作效率和安全性端能够确保准时送达和优质服务,,,应用场景资源分配3资源调配优化人员安排调度商人过河问题可应用于资源分配如何将工人或人员最优地分配到帮助企业或组织更有效地调配不同任务以提高工作效率和生,,有限的资源产力设备利用率提升如何合理安排机器设备的使用避免闲置浪费提高整体设备利用率,,拓展思考其他应用领域供应链管理网络安全人力资源调度医疗资源配置商人过河问题可应用于优化复类似的逻辑可用于设计网络防将这一问题应用于企业内部在医疗资源有限的情况下该,,杂供应链中的货物配送提高御系统确保数据和资源的安可优化员工的工作分配和调动模型可帮助合理分配确保患,,,效率和降低成本全转移者得到及时救助总结核心要点总结商人过河问题涉及资源优化调配、运输效率提升等关键要点需要平衡成本、时间和收益等多方面因素应用场景广泛该问题在物流配送、人员调度和资源分配等领域都有广泛应用可以提高效率、降低成本未来发展前景随着人工智能和大数据技术的快速发展,商人过河问题的解决方案也将日益智能化和自动化问答环节在这个问答环节中我们将针对刚才介绍的商人过河问题展开更深入的探讨和交流您可以提出任何相关的问题我们将尽力解答并与大家,,分享更多见解让我们一起探索这个有趣的逻辑问题共同发掘其中的应用价值和启示,请不要客气欢迎大家踊跃发言我们将积极回应您的疑问努力为您解答同时也期待聆听您的想法和建议让我们一起推动这一主题的深,,,入探讨感谢大家在此次《商人过河问题》的课程中我们深入探讨了这个有趣的问题并从多个角,,度对其进行了分析和解决希望大家在学习过程中有所收获并能将这些知识应,用到实际工作和生活中感谢大家的积极参与和热情讨论祝大家学习愉快,!。
个人认证
优秀文档
获得点赞 0